'Unrest' And Crime Leads To Police Staffing Increase
Deerfield announced Sunday night it is bulking up its police force amid violence in Chicagoland following the death of George Floyd.

DEERFIELD, IL — Amid reports of increased crime and unrest spreading into the suburbs following the death of George Floyd in Minnesota, the Village of Deerfield announced Sunday night in an emergency alert it is bulking up staffing within the police department and patrol officers are on alert. The Village is coordinating with area law enforcement agencies. No protests have been seen within the Village, according to the Village of Deerfield.
The Village also announced the T-Mobile store, located at the Deerfield Shopping Center, was robbed at around 4 p.m. Sunday. Police notified neighboring businesses, which immediately closed to the public. Businesses and residents are advised to call 911 if they see suspicious activity with safety being the top priority, according to the Village.
